We are looking for a Director of AI Engineering to own the production quality, cost efficiency, scalability, and feature expansion of our LLM services. This is a role where your architectural judgement directly shapes the system on how we serve models, how enrichment pipelines are built, and how our AI capabilities compose across the platform. You will partner closely with our Director of Data Curation and report to the VP of AI Engineering, leading a 15 person team responsible for turning AI powered features and capabilities into reliable, performant systems that our customers trust. In regulated industries like legal, AI must come to the data, not the other way around. iManage holds data for the worlds most sophisticated legal professionals, and this role is about producing the AI capabilities worthy of that position.

Leadership & Team Building

  • Building and leading a high-performing AI Engineering organization managing both individual contributors and engineering managers across ML, backend, and platform.
  • Scaling engineering practices (CI/CD, observability, on-call, release management) to match the team's growth, keeping velocity high as complexity increases.
  • Serving as a senior technical presence in London, fostering strong working relationships with the US team and leadership in Chicago.

Technical Strategy

  • Defining the end-to-end architecture for AI and GenAI applications, thinking across the full pipeline, integration layer, and data, not just the model.
  • Making pragmatic build/buy/partner decisions across the AI stack, with clear reasoning on the cost, quality, and performance trade-offs of each.
  • Setting engineering standards for evaluation, responsible AI, and system reliability, ensuring what ships to production handles edge cases and earns customer trust.
  • Designing how iManage AI capabilities are exposed to and composed with external systems, thinking in terms of protocols and interfaces, not just features.

Product & Roadmap

  • Translating business priorities into multi-quarter technical roadmaps with clear milestones and ROI targets.
  • Collaborating with Product, Data, and GTM teams to prioritise high-impact AI initiatives.
  • Communicating progress, risks, and value to executive leadership when needed.
  • Contributing to competitive strategy: understanding our landscape well enough to push back on roadmap priorities with data, not just opinion.

iM Qualified Because I Have

  • Bachelor’s or master’s in computer science, machine learning, data science, or a related field preferred.
  • 8+ years in software and ML/AI engineering, with 3–5+ years leading engineering teams delivering AI products to production at scale.
  • A track record in regulated or high-reliability environments (e.g. healthcare, fintech, insurance, legal tech, government) where production quality means real consequences.
  • Experience growing and managing multi-disciplinary teams through scaling phases, including managers as direct reports.
  • Proven success shipping LLM-powered products including RAG pipelines, agents, or personalization features with measurable business outcomes.
  • Strong system-level thinking: you architect services that compose well, degrade gracefully, expose clean interfaces, and partner effectively across data, product, and platform teams.
  • Fluency in the cost/quality/performance trade-offs of AI services. You have made real decisions about when to use a large, hosted model versus a fine-tuned smaller one.
  • Grounded experience in modern AI/ML infrastructure: model lifecycle, MLOps practices, evaluation frameworks, and cloud-native deployment (AWS/Azure/GCP).
  • Hands‑on engineering background: comfortable going deep technically when the situation requires it.
  • Strategic fluency: you can articulate why we are building what we are building and make a compelling case to senior stakeholders.

About iManage: At iManage, we are dedicated to Making Knowledge Work™. Our intelligent, cloud‑enabled, and secure platform is trusted by 4,100+ customers and 430,000 users worldwide, managing over 11 billion documents and 11 petabytes of data. We empower professionals across 65+ countries to unlock the full potential of their business content and communications.
